Land Grading in Houston, TX
Land grading services involve shaping and leveling the soil on a property to ensure proper drainage, stability, and a solid foundation for construction or landscaping projects. These services are commonly requested for new home construction, yard renovations, driveway installations, or to address issues like erosion and standing water. Property owners typically want to understand how grading can improve water runoff, prevent flooding, and create a safe, even surface for future development or landscaping efforts.
Before requesting land grading, property owners should consider the current topography of the land, existing drainage patterns, and any specific concerns about water pooling or erosion. Clarifying the desired outcome, such as directing water away from structures or creating a level yard, can help determine the appropriate grading approach. Understanding the scope of the project and any potential restrictions or considerations related to the property can ensure the work aligns with long-term property management goals.

Common Land Grading Jobs
Land grading - reshaping the land surface to create proper drainage and prevent water pooling.
Driveway grading - ensuring a smooth, even surface for safe and durable driveway access.
Yard leveling - preparing outdoor areas for landscaping, gardening, or construction projects.
Foundation grading - adjusting soil slopes around a building to reduce the risk of water intrusion.
Erosion control grading - stabilizing slopes to prevent soil loss and maintain property stability.
Stormwater management grading - directing rainwater flow to protect structures and reduce flooding risks.
Land Grading Questions
What is land grading? Land grading involves leveling or sloping the land to improve drainage, prevent erosion, or prepare for construction projects.
Why is land grading important for property owners? Proper grading helps protect foundations, manages water runoff, and creates a stable surface for landscaping or building.
What types of projects typically require land grading? Projects such as lawn installation, driveway construction, foundation preparation, and yard drainage improvements often need grading services.
How does land grading benefit drainage and water flow? It directs water away from structures and prevents pooling, reducing the risk of water damage and soil erosion.
